Selective Comprehension
The process by which individuals interpret information based on their existing beliefs, attitudes, or desires, often leading to misunderstanding or distortion of messages.
Stimulus Discrimination
The ability to distinguish between different stimuli, particularly in learning and behavioral contexts.
Selective Retention
The process by which individuals remember only the information that supports their beliefs or opinions, ignoring any contrary evidence.
Selective Analysis
A method of analyzing data or information where only certain aspects or variables are considered, often to support a specific hypothesis or outcome.
